astro/packages/integrations
Nate Moore 298dbb89f2
Refactor 404 and 500 approach (#7754)
* fix(app): refactor 404 and 500 approach

* chore: refactor logic

* fix: always treat error as page

* test: migrate ssr-prerender-404 to node adapter

* feat: merge original response metadata with error response

* chore: update lockfile

* chore: trigger ci

* chore(lint): fix lint issue

* fix: ensure merged request has proper status

* fix(node): prerender test

* chore: update test label

* fix(node): improve 404 behavior in middleware mode

* fix(vercel): improve 404 behavior

* fix(netlify): improve 404 behavior

* chore: update test labels

* chore: force ci

* chore: fix lint

* fix: avoid infinite loops

* test: fix failing test in Node 18

* chore: remove volta
2023-08-01 09:52:16 -05:00
..
alpinejs Move code block titles into comments to match docs (#7543) 2023-07-01 16:34:49 +02:00
cloudflare [ci] release (#7854) 2023-07-28 12:34:00 -04:00
deno [ci] release (#7854) 2023-07-28 12:34:00 -04:00
image [ci] release (#7854) 2023-07-28 12:34:00 -04:00
lit feat: use typescript-eslint@v6's reworked configs (#7425) 2023-07-03 20:59:43 +08:00
markdoc [ci] release (#7854) 2023-07-28 12:34:00 -04:00
mdx Refactor and improve Astro config loading flow (#7879) 2023-08-01 17:11:26 +08:00
netlify Refactor 404 and 500 approach (#7754) 2023-08-01 09:52:16 -05:00
node Refactor 404 and 500 approach (#7754) 2023-08-01 09:52:16 -05:00
partytown nit: use node: prefix everywhere (#7692) 2023-07-18 02:17:59 +02:00
preact feat: use typescript-eslint@v6's reworked configs (#7425) 2023-07-03 20:59:43 +08:00
prefetch [ci] release (#7594) 2023-07-11 22:27:04 +08:00
react feat: use typescript-eslint@v6's reworked configs (#7425) 2023-07-03 20:59:43 +08:00
sitemap [docs] @astrojs/sitemap README update (#7748) 2023-07-21 09:59:23 -03:00
solid nit: use node: prefix everywhere (#7692) 2023-07-18 02:17:59 +02:00
svelte [ci] release (#7854) 2023-07-28 12:34:00 -04:00
tailwind [ci] release (#7854) 2023-07-28 12:34:00 -04:00
turbolinks Format markdown files (#7439) 2023-06-26 11:34:13 +08:00
vercel Refactor 404 and 500 approach (#7754) 2023-08-01 09:52:16 -05:00
vue [ci] release (#7854) 2023-07-28 12:34:00 -04:00